
Rose Garden Archway Art Print
Most garden prints behave. This one picks a side. The pink wall glows, the leaves crowd the edges, and tiny flowers tumble across the foot of the frame like the garden has had its own ideas. Hang it in a room that wants more softness without going pastel — a bedroom, a sitting room with linen sofas, a quiet hallway. It works above a low headboard, a painted console or a slim sideboard. Pair it with pale oak, bouclé, rattan, stoneware and a few real plants. Avoid sharp black furniture and high-contrast graphic art nearby; the pink wall is the magic, and it likes calm company.
